adb shell top -n<次数>-o<排序方式>| grep<进程名或包名> 其中,<次数>是你希望显示的进程信息刷新次数,<排序方式>是进程信息的排序方式(例如,按 CPU 使用率、内存使用率等),<进程名或包名>是你要查找的进程名或包名。 通过分析top命令的输出,你可以了解到设备上各个进程的资源占用状况,从而找到可能导致性能...
51CTO博客已为您找到关于adb shell top grep的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及adb shell top grep问答内容。更多adb shell top grep相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
下面是通过top命令过滤特定进程的一个示例: adb shelltop-n1|grepcom.example 1. 这个命令显示了包名为com.example的进程信息。通过这种方式,可以更轻松地追踪特定应用的资源使用情况。 4. 状态图 为了更好地理解top命令的工作流程和状态,我们可以使用状态图表示其不同状态之间的转换。以下是一个简单的状态图: 启动...
top 使用命令 2: adb -s deviceid shell top -b -n 1 -p pid | findstr pkgname windows 使用 findstr,linux 替换为 grep,命令意义是采集一次设备上的 cpu 信息。-n:采集次数,-p:采集的进程 id,-b 批处理模式输出。 输出2: 14949 u0_a125 10 -10 2.2G 453M 214M S 85.1 12.1 12:32.88 pkgname...
如果你想查看所有进程的内存使用情况,可以使用命令procrank、dumpsys meminfo查看,当然也只可以过滤出某个进程如:dumpsys meminfo | grep -i phone 先来看下procrank 从以上打印可以看出,一般来说内存占用大小有如下规律:VSS >= RSS
adb shell dumpsys activity activities | grep "mFocusedActivity" 3. 给出命令执行后可能得到的输出示例 执行上述命令后,你可能会得到类似以下的输出: plaintext TASK 12345: com.example.myapp id=54321 userId=0 ACTIVITY com.example.myapp/.MainActivity t123 Local Activity a1b2c3 State: mResumed=true...
jstack95891|grep 176a7-A20 到这里我们基本上就定位到问题了,然后解决问题 4.1.3 Arthas排查 生产环境下通过上面命令排查毕竟是比较繁琐的,如果有条件用Arthas可以让我们排查起来更加方便 4.1.3.1 运行Arthas java-jararthas-boot.jar 选择加载第一个java进程 ...
(显示后n行与动态输出) 07:57 088-判断题解析 05:27 089-单选题解析 15:08 090-多选题解析 03:31 091-简答题解析 04:48 092-more与less详解 20:38 093-wc命令 11:44 094-du命令 10:05 095-find命令 15:12 096-grep命令 12:03 097-输出重定向(覆盖输出与追加输出) 10:15 098-学习目标 03:42...
pid号通过 ps aux |grep '程序名'方式查看 先运行一个命令并放到后台 现在我们根据他的pid1571把他强制关闭 这时我们在看下ps aux 看下进程表就不存在这个进程了。 出现僵尸进程的场景,启用nigix,当父进程被意外杀掉时,子进程就可能进入僵尸进程 3、通过进程号查看进程的路径 ...
3.ps | grep appName直接输出appName进程对应的内存信息 4.adb shell dumpsys procstats --hours 3 也可在4.4版本的手机中点击Settings > Developer options > ProcessStats,如下图: 5.adb shell showmap 该命令输出的每行表示一个vm area,列出了该vm area的start addr, end addr, Vss, Rss, Pss, shared...